What is included in a bathroom redesign?
A bathroom reconstruct consists of changing one or more current components, machines, surfaces, and finishes in a room to give it a new look. It can range from fairly simple projects that update an antique bathroom with new tile or a fresh vanity to complex several-feature tasks of the whole room.In any case, there are several elementary steps you can expect in most bathroom reconstructions.
The full process of replacing all fixtures and endings requires a certain amount of understanding of plumbing, cabinetry, and electrics. Also, rules from your local construction department may mandate the services of a licensed developer. You should discuss with with your builder or designer first to find out more concerning these specifics."
Is there anything I need to do before a bathroom reconstruct?
You should choose the components you desire well beforehand of your redesign. If the designs or shades are not in stock, it may be required to put off your remodeling until they are back in supply. Also, decide whether or not you want to do an entire gut job and remove all existing parts and completions before the remodel begins.
Taking out everything will save time on the redesign, but it will also require more storage space. Your builder should be capable to offer advice on this important query.
How long will the bathroom remodel take?
Nearly all household bathrooms are completed within 7-12 days after all work order approvals have been secured from your local development department and subcontractors are ready for site meetings.

What is the most expensive component of a bathroom remodel?
In a reconstruction, plumbing fixtures and electrical fixtures are usually the extremely costly things. Bathroom redesigns can be priced as much as $8-15k based on the size of the room and how many fixtures require to be substituted.

What are the most well-liked bathroom shower designs?
The most usual is a tub/shower combo succeeded by a walk-in shower and classic bathtub. However, there is a growing need for standalone showers due to the area they conserve in smaller bathrooms and their simplicity with the aged segment.
Does a walk-in shower bring value to a bathroom?
A bathroom with a walk-in shower will bring more value to your house than one with a tub/shower combo. In fact, various people are deciding to reconstruction their bathrooms to accommodate standalone showers when building new residences or for reasons of greater ease while bathing.
What is the best wideness and longness for a walk-in shower?
Anything less than 30" in width is not endorsed, as it's tough to get in and out of. A 36" wide shower is usually a good wideness for the majority of people. As much as length goes – the regular size is 5 feet, but anything from 3 to 6 feet in length would be acceptable if you have the space.

How do I determine what attachments to select?
It's simplest to have your contractor integrate the fittings during the rough-in stage, but if you can't wait until then – calculate your existing shower head and faucet handles. They are likely to be regularized as ½" IPS (iron pipe size). If they are not, many home centers will have a adapter set.

What is the optimal floor for bathrooms?
Ceramic tile is almost always an excellent option for floors in bathrooms and other wet areas. The grout lines can be sealed with a sealant that will help prevent mold expansion and water impairment. Marble is another beneficial flooring selection for bathrooms. If the marble is processed, it can be used outdoors as well. With a glossed exterior, and nice sheen, it demands fewer care than different stone varieties. Stone slabs or pavers will last basically forever but are not always very comfy on bare feet (because of their jagged sides).
